Sukiya Jingu-mae San-chome Store - The most ordinary beef bowl is the best As of May 25, 2020, the food review rating on Tabelog is 3.01. I work in Tokyo. Studio work usually starts at 1 pm, but in an effort to finish recording early and send musicians home quickly to reduce the risk of infection, I decided to start an hour earlier at 12 pm. This means I miss the opportunity for lunch, so I thought of getting a quick and cheap beef bowl takeaway from Sukiya in Jingu-mae San-chome. The store is located about 5 minutes from the studio, along Meiji Street near Harajuku Takeshita Exit towards Shinjuku. There were already 4-5 male customers eating inside the store. Sukiya doesn't seem to have any specific virus prevention measures in place. The seating is not spaced out, so I didn't feel like sitting at the counter. I opted for a takeaway. The staff were all Asian, possibly from Southeast Asia, working as part-time staff. I was considering the usual beef bowl, but then I saw they had a "Kale Lettuce Beef Bowl". I thought it might be a good way to get some vegetables. Kale is known as a superfood, rich in fiber, calcium, and vitamins. It was introduced on April 15, priced at 550 yen for a regular serving. I expected the dish to have sautéed kale and lettuce, but it turned out to be mostly lettuce with a little kale and red bell pepper. The beef bowl itself had the usual taste, but I personally prefer Yoshinoya or Matsuya (premium) for beef bowls. The kale and lettuce portion was disappointing, with mostly lettuce and minimal kale. Overall, the Kale Lettuce Beef Bowl was like a regular beef bowl with a simple salad on top. It lacked the expected flavor and creativity. This restaurant is located near Meiji Jingu-mae Station rather than Harajuku Station along Meiji Street. I had eaten at a Sukiya restaurant in another location, so I had no resistance to entering this place. I was surprised to see that nowadays beef bowl restaurants offer a variety of menu items. They had authentic dishes like Tofu Kimchi Hot Pot that you wouldn't expect at a beef bowl restaurant. I decided to go with the classic beef bowl. They had a menu option between regular and large sizes called 1.5 servings, which means more meat and less rice. This was ideal for me as I prefer more meat but less rice. I also ordered the Pork Miso Soup 3-piece set. The beef bowl came with pork miso soup, pickles, and a boiled egg. I wish other beef bowl chains would introduce set menus like this so you don't have to carefully read through each item on the menu. Compared to other beef bowl chains, the sauce here is on the richer side, giving a strong beef bowl flavor. The meat portion felt larger than the large size, and I was very satisfied. The pickles had a strong salty taste but were easy to eat without any strong flavors. The pork miso soup was surprisingly delicious, with a strong pork flavor and well-cooked vegetables. It seems like a nutritious option. If you want to keep your meal costs down in this area, this place is a good choice.

I finally had my first experience at a beef bowl chain restaurant other than Yoshinoya. I apologize for cheating on Yoshinoya, which I have been relying on since my student days... The new restaurant is located about 50 meters from the intersection of Takeshita Street and Meiji Street towards Sendagaya. It is located across from the SECOM headquarters. The restaurant has 10 counter seats and 10 table seats, so it's not very spacious. I visited around 12:20 pm, and although the restaurant was full, I was seated within about 3 minutes. To avoid getting lost in the menu, I studied it online beforehand. They offer a variety of options such as beef bowls, curry, and set meals, with the "pork toro bowl" being particularly tempting. However, I decided to go with the beef bowl for my first visit, ordering the beef bowl with 1.5 servings of meat for 380 yen. Although I didn't specify, the beef bowl was quite "juicy", which is fine for me as I prefer it that way. I wonder if this is a standard at this chain? The onions still had a crunchy texture, indicating that they were not cooked for long. The regular rice portion with 1.5 servings of meat was quite satisfying. There was pickled ginger and chili pepper on the table for flavor adjustment, and the addition of a spoon alongside chopsticks was a thoughtful touch.
